ChatGPT的成本优化是一个多方面的过程,涉及从模型选择到资源分配的各个环节。以下是一些具体的实践策略:
模型优化
- 选择合适的模型大小:根据实际需求选择适合的模型大小,避免使用过大的模型造成资源浪费。
- 模型微调:对模型进行微调,以适应特定任务,提高效率和质量。
- 自我对抗学习:使用自我对抗学习技术,让模型与自身进行对话,优化对话生成能力。
数据管理
- 数据收集和清理:收集高质量的数据,并对其进行清理和预处理,去除重复和低质量的内容。
- 数据增强:通过数据增强技术增加数据集的多样性和大小,提高模型的泛化能力。
资源分配
- 合理分配计算资源:根据模型的需求合理分配GPU、内存等计算资源,避免资源浪费。
- 使用云服务:考虑使用云服务提供商的按需付费模式,根据实际需求动态调整资源使用。
定价策略
- 选择合适的定价版本:根据用户需求选择合适的ChatGPT版本,例如Plus、Pro或企业版,避免支付不必要的费用。
- 本地部署:对于有更高计算需求的用户,可以考虑将ChatGPT模型本地部署,以节省云服务费用。
硬件优化
- 云服务:选择适合的云服务提供商,利用云计算资源降低硬件成本。
- 虚拟化技术:通过虚拟化技术提高服务器利用率,降低硬件购置成本。
- 硬件加速:使用GPU或TPU加速模型推理,提高计算速度,减少内存占用。
软件优化
- 开源模型:使用开源的ChatGPT模型,降低模型费用。
- 自动化工具:利用自动化工具进行模型训练和优化,降低人力成本。
- 量化技术:将模型中的浮点数参数转换为低精度整数参数,降低模型的计算复杂度,提高推理速度。
人力优化
- 技能培训:提高开发团队的专业技能,提高工作效率。
- 团队协作:优化团队协作流程,提高工作效率。
数据优化
- 数据共享:与其他企业或机构共享数据,降低数据采集和处理费用。
- 数据压缩:采用数据压缩技术,降低数据存储费用。
对话优化
- 精简输入文本:在提问或输入指令时,尽量使用简洁明了的语言,避免冗长和重复的表述。
- 优化对话流程:在ChatGPT的实际应用中,优化对话流程至关重要。通过简化对话步骤、减少用户输入等手段,提高对话效率。
通过上述策略,可以在保证ChatGPT性能的同时,有效降低使用成本。